Transaction dd04a592e33bf69fcea31430b8ea634dff7afeebd8b7416ccdddcd72226ca1c9
1 Input
2 Outputs
- dd04a592e33bf69fcea31430b8ea634dff7afeebd8b7416ccdddcd72226ca1c9:0
- dd04a592e33bf69fcea31430b8ea634dff7afeebd8b7416ccdddcd72226ca1c9:1
value 8324000
address 3AxEL3RR5t3vhKGcdfModmc5VfSRDswj3v
value 5284535
address 1KYWYqNwBdJTRLr9XmL79YnKReiWgwGwKF